Abstract

The sciatica can be regarded as a painful syndrome, in which pain is perceived at the end of the lower limb, and occur due compression of the sciatic nerve. Symptoms include pain and along the path of the nerve, sensory disturbances and muscular weakness. Extremely low electromagnetic fields are present in the environment and are used in health treatments. The aim of this study was to assess pain in animals undergoing an sciatica experimental model, and kept on mattresses with electromagnetic field. Twenty four Wistar rats were divided into three groups: G1 (n = 8) – sciatica and kept in plastic cage (control), G2 (n = 8) – sciatica and mattress without electromagnetic field, G3 (n = 8) – sciatica and mattress emitting electromagnetic field (2.5 mG). The sciatica was induced by sciatic nerve compression, near the belly of the biceps femoris. Pain assessment was performed by the Functional Disability Test, which assesses the paw elevation time (PET) of the animal walking on a metal cylinder, for 1 minute. The evaluations were performed: pre-sciatica, and 3, 4, and 8 days postoperatively. The results showed that all groups showed a significant increase in the PET, the moment when comparing pre-injury, with time after the induction of sciatica (3rd day PO). When comparing the time pre-sciatica with the 4th postoperative day, there was a significant difference only for G3. And to make the comparison with the 8th PO, only G1 had a significant difference. By comparing the values obtained on the 3rd postoperative day, with 4 and 8 days PO, decreased significantly for both G2 and G3. Conclude that the mattress produced pain relief, and when the electromagnetic field was active, the restoration of the initial values of PET occurred more quickly.
